Ignore:
Timestamp:
Dec 11, 2005, 5:57:39 PM (20 years ago)
Author:
vladest
Message:

Latest update from ALSA. some intial > 15 interrupts support

File:
1 edited

Legend:

Unmodified
Added
Removed
  • GPL/trunk/alsa-kernel/pci/emu10k1/io.c

    r33 r34  
    3232#include <sound/emu10k1.h>
    3333
    34 unsigned int snd_emu10k1_ptr_read(emu10k1_t * emu, unsigned int reg, unsigned int chn)
     34unsigned int snd_emu10k1_ptr_read(struct snd_emu10k1 * emu, unsigned int reg, unsigned int chn)
    3535{
    3636        unsigned long flags;
     
    6363}
    6464
    65 void snd_emu10k1_ptr_write(emu10k1_t *emu, unsigned int reg, unsigned int chn, unsigned int data)
     65void snd_emu10k1_ptr_write(struct snd_emu10k1 *emu, unsigned int reg, unsigned int chn, unsigned int data)
    6666{
    6767        unsigned int regptr;
     
    9393}
    9494
    95 unsigned int snd_emu10k1_ptr20_read(emu10k1_t * emu,
     95unsigned int snd_emu10k1_ptr20_read(struct snd_emu10k1 * emu,
    9696                                    unsigned int reg,
    9797                                    unsigned int chn)
     
    109109}
    110110
    111 void snd_emu10k1_ptr20_write(emu10k1_t *emu,
     111void snd_emu10k1_ptr20_write(struct snd_emu10k1 *emu,
    112112                             unsigned int reg,
    113113                             unsigned int chn,
     
    125125}
    126126
    127 void snd_emu10k1_intr_enable(emu10k1_t *emu, unsigned int intrenb)
     127void snd_emu10k1_intr_enable(struct snd_emu10k1 *emu, unsigned int intrenb)
    128128{
    129129        unsigned long flags;
     
    136136}
    137137
    138 void snd_emu10k1_intr_disable(emu10k1_t *emu, unsigned int intrenb)
     138void snd_emu10k1_intr_disable(struct snd_emu10k1 *emu, unsigned int intrenb)
    139139{
    140140        unsigned long flags;
     
    147147}
    148148
    149 void snd_emu10k1_voice_intr_enable(emu10k1_t *emu, unsigned int voicenum)
     149void snd_emu10k1_voice_intr_enable(struct snd_emu10k1 *emu, unsigned int voicenum)
    150150{
    151151        unsigned long flags;
     
    167167}
    168168
    169 void snd_emu10k1_voice_intr_disable(emu10k1_t *emu, unsigned int voicenum)
     169void snd_emu10k1_voice_intr_disable(struct snd_emu10k1 *emu, unsigned int voicenum)
    170170{
    171171        unsigned long flags;
     
    187187}
    188188
    189 void snd_emu10k1_voice_intr_ack(emu10k1_t *emu, unsigned int voicenum)
     189void snd_emu10k1_voice_intr_ack(struct snd_emu10k1 *emu, unsigned int voicenum)
    190190{
    191191        unsigned long flags;
     
    204204}
    205205
    206 void snd_emu10k1_voice_half_loop_intr_enable(emu10k1_t *emu, unsigned int voicenum)
     206void snd_emu10k1_voice_half_loop_intr_enable(struct snd_emu10k1 *emu, unsigned int voicenum)
    207207{
    208208    unsigned long flags;
     
    224224}
    225225
    226 void snd_emu10k1_voice_half_loop_intr_disable(emu10k1_t *emu, unsigned int voicenum)
     226void snd_emu10k1_voice_half_loop_intr_disable(struct snd_emu10k1 *emu, unsigned int voicenum)
    227227{
    228228    unsigned long flags;
     
    244244}
    245245
    246 void snd_emu10k1_voice_half_loop_intr_ack(emu10k1_t *emu, unsigned int voicenum)
     246void snd_emu10k1_voice_half_loop_intr_ack(struct snd_emu10k1 *emu, unsigned int voicenum)
    247247{
    248248    unsigned long flags;
     
    261261}
    262262
    263 void snd_emu10k1_voice_set_loop_stop(emu10k1_t *emu, unsigned int voicenum)
     263void snd_emu10k1_voice_set_loop_stop(struct snd_emu10k1 *emu, unsigned int voicenum)
    264264{
    265265        unsigned long flags;
     
    281281}
    282282
    283 void snd_emu10k1_voice_clear_loop_stop(emu10k1_t *emu, unsigned int voicenum)
     283void snd_emu10k1_voice_clear_loop_stop(struct snd_emu10k1 *emu, unsigned int voicenum)
    284284{
    285285        unsigned long flags;
     
    301301}
    302302
    303 void snd_emu10k1_wait(emu10k1_t *emu, unsigned int wait)
     303void snd_emu10k1_wait(struct snd_emu10k1 *emu, unsigned int wait)
    304304{
    305305        volatile unsigned count;
     
    322322unsigned short snd_emu10k1_ac97_read(ac97_t *ac97, unsigned short reg)
    323323{
    324     emu10k1_t *emu = ac97->private_data;
     324    struct snd_emu10k1 *emu = ac97->private_data;
    325325        unsigned long flags;
    326326        unsigned short val;
     
    335335void snd_emu10k1_ac97_write(ac97_t *ac97, unsigned short reg, unsigned short data)
    336336{
    337     emu10k1_t *emu = ac97->private_data;
     337    struct snd_emu10k1 *emu = ac97->private_data;
    338338        unsigned long flags;
    339339
Note: See TracChangeset for help on using the changeset viewer.